The Dynamic Skillset of Versatile Level 2 Electricians

In the intricate dance of modern-day infrastructure, the Level 2 electrician plays a pivotal, often unrecognized, function. While the daily domestic sparky manages the familiar circuits of our homes, the Level 2 accredited company (ASP) runs in a more specialised and requiring realm, linking properties to the broader electrical network and guaranteeing the safe and dependable flow of power across the country.

These highly experienced professionals are the bridge between a residential or commercial property's internal circuitry and the external circulation network. Their competence isn't merely an extension of general electrical work; it's a distinct discipline governed by stringent security requirements and specific regulatory requirements. Imagine a new development needing power, or an existing home needing an upgrade to its service-- it's the Level 2 ASP who steps in. Their work encompasses everything from installing and connecting brand-new service lines, both overhead and underground, to updating existing mains, setting up and keeping metering devices, and even detaching and reconnecting supply for different reasons, such as remodellings or demolitions.

The scope of their responsibilities is considerable. They are authorised to deal with the service mains up to the point of connection to the primary grid. This consists of tasks such as fixing broken service cables, relocating power poles, and even managing malfunctioning connections that could posture considerable safety dangers. Their work directly affects the stability and security of the electrical supply for numerous homes and organizations.

It demands considerable devotion and a detailed understanding of electrical engineering concepts, safety procedures, and the particular guidelines stated by the energy authorities in each state or territory. Typically, it starts with finishing a Certificate III in Electrotechnology Electrician, the foundational credentials for any aspiring sparky. Following this, an electrician should gain significant practical experience in the field, often working under the supervision of an existing Level 2 ASP to get hands-on exposure to the intricacies of network connections.

Further specialisation is then needed. This normally involves undertaking additional recognized training modules that focus on the specific classifications of Level 2 work. These categories usually consist of overhead service lines, underground service lines, metering, and disconnections/reconnections. Each category demands its own set of abilities and understanding, from understanding the intricacies of pole-mounted device to the techniques for safe underground cable installation. Extensive assessments, both theoretical and practical, guarantee that just those with a demonstrable proficiency of these abilities are granted accreditation.

The work environment for these experts can be challenging and varied. They may find themselves set down on power poles, navigating confined areas for underground cable work, or meticulously setting up complicated metering systems. Security is paramount in every task they undertake. Dealing with high-voltage electrical power at the point of connection to the grid carries fundamental dangers, and Level 2 ASPs are trained to follow the strictest security procedures, utilising specialised equipment and employing careful planning to mitigate possible hazards. Their understanding of earthing systems, fault finding, and seclusion procedures is vital to ensuring the security of themselves, their associates, and the larger public.

Additionally, these experts play a crucial role in maintaining the stability and reliability of the electrical energy network. By ensuring correct connections and resolving defects immediately, they add to a steady power supply, minimising outages and making sure that power flows effortlessly to homes and businesses. They are typically the very first responders when service line problems emerge, working effectively to restore power and identify issues that might be invisible to the untrained eye.
